Coach Technical Writer Salaries in Ithaca, NY

The average Coach Technical Writer in Ithaca, NY earns an estimated $96,754 annually. Coach's Technical Writer compensation is $11,607 more than the US average for a Technical Writer.

In Ithaca, NY, The Product Department at Coach earns $5,538 more on average than the Business Development Department.
